책 내용 질문하기
문제5번
도서
2017 시나공 정보처리기사 실기(산업기사 포함) 특별개정판
페이지
165
조회수
66
작성일
2017-09-30
작성자
탈퇴*원
첨부파일
2번칸 정답이 P<77 인데
P<=76 은 정답이 안되는건가요??
답변
2017-10-10 10:09:28
안녕하세요.
do ~ while문은 먼저 수행한 후 종료기준값을 비교합니다.
p가 76이 된 상태에서 처리를 한 후 p <= 76을 비교합니다. 조건을 만족하므로 한 번 더 반복합니다.
p가 77이 된 상태에서 처리를 한 후 p <= 76을 비교합니다. 조건을 만족하지 않으므로 반복문을 빠져나옵니다.
p<=76 으로 하든 p<77로 하든 모두 p가 77일 때까지 처리를 수행하므로 같은 결과를 산출합니다.
오늘도 즐거운 하루 되세요.
-
*2017-10-10 10:09:28
안녕하세요.
do ~ while문은 먼저 수행한 후 종료기준값을 비교합니다.
p가 76이 된 상태에서 처리를 한 후 p <= 76을 비교합니다. 조건을 만족하므로 한 번 더 반복합니다.
p가 77이 된 상태에서 처리를 한 후 p <= 76을 비교합니다. 조건을 만족하지 않으므로 반복문을 빠져나옵니다.
p<=76 으로 하든 p<77로 하든 모두 p가 77일 때까지 처리를 수행하므로 같은 결과를 산출합니다.
오늘도 즐거운 하루 되세요.